גל חום שיא ש swept across Western Europe in late June has been linked to a sharp rise in mortality, highlighting the growing human cost of extreme weather associated with climate change. According to official mortality monitoring data, more than 10,000 excess deaths were recorded across Europe during a single week as exceptionally high temperatures affected several countries. Older adults, particularly those aged 65 and above, accounted for the vast majority of the additional fatalities, reflecting their increased vulnerability to heat-related illnesses and the worsening of existing cardiovascular and respiratory conditions. Health experts noted that the sudden increase in deaths was highly unusual for this time of year and said there were no other major public health events capable of explaining such a significant rise. While mortality figures may be revised as more data become available, specialists believe the extreme weather played a central role in the increase. The heatwave affected several countries, including France, Spain, Belgium, and the United Kingdom, where record temperatures disrupted daily life. Authorities reported power supply issues, school closures, transportation disruptions, and increased pressure on healthcare systems as emergency services responded to heat-related incidents. Belgium experienced one of its highest levels of excess mortality during a heatwave since national records began, while researchers in the United Kingdom estimated that thousands of deaths in England and Wales during May and June were associated with prolonged periods of extreme heat. Climate scientists argue that human-induced global warming has made heatwaves more frequent, longer-lasting, and more intense. Recent research suggests that many of the extreme temperature events experienced across Europe would have been far less likely without the influence of climate change. Public health authorities continue to urge governments to strengthen heat adaptation measures, improve early warning systems, and protect vulnerable populations as extreme weather events become increasingly common. Experts also stress that reducing greenhouse gas emissions remains essential to limiting the long-term impacts of climate change on human health and society.
